标签:超过 res this 自己 glob record .class cms class
首先,我们要登陆DEDECMS后台 >> 系统 >> 站点设置 的同条栏目上,添加一个新的变量,变量名称:cfg_listmaxpage,变量说明:栏目生成列表最大页数,变量值:200(可以值可以自己修改,200代表200条数据,如果每页设置显示20条数据,分页将是10页),如下所示:
接着找到文件../include/arc.listview.class.php,找到CountRecord()函数的定义处,在最后有这样一行代码:
$this->TotalPage = ceil($this->TotalResult/$this->PageSize);
然后在这行代码的前面(注意,是前面,不是后面!),加上这样一行:
if($this->TotalResult > $GLOBALS["cfg_listmaxpage"])
{
$this->TotalResult = $GLOBALS["cfg_listmaxpage"];
}
当该栏目的文章超过XXX后,将显示XXX
操作完成之后,赶紧更新缓存,去重新生成列表即可看到效果啦!
标签:超过 res this 自己 glob record .class cms class
原文地址:https://www.cnblogs.com/jizl/p/10269928.html